## EXIF Scrubbing Basics

When users upload photos to Lanternbox, the Scrubmill service strips EXIF metadata — GPS coordinates, device serials, timestamps — before anything reaches storage. If a customer reports that location data appeared on a shared image, first confirm the upload went through the standard path and wasn't a legacy import. Scrubmill logs every pass per asset, so you can verify quickly. The lookup procedure and escalation criteria are described on the internal page below.

wiki page, kahog-hahig: https://vault.zemvargrid.internal/display/deploy/repo/settings/merge_requests/job/settings/6f3b933774dbc5320a4daa18

// STALE_CACHE_GRACE_MS exists because of the Lanternview incident.
// Plugin caches on the Ferrowick gateway served entries up to nine
// hours past expiry when the eviction thread deadlocked. This constant
// caps how long a stale entry may be served during backend outages.
// Do not raise it. Plugins needing longer grace must implement their
// own revalidation. Postmortem details live in the Ferrowick incident
// archive. The offending release is identified by the token appended
// directly below this line.

pipeline stamp: htk31_3c6b63a1fd55b8745625d3b6ce9c5fc

Break-Glass Access: Replica Lag Alarm (Marrowline cluster). When the read-replica lag alarm on Marrowline exceeds the critical threshold and the on-call rotation is unreachable, any engineer attending the weekly sync may invoke break-glass access to the replication console. Note the time, announce it in the sync channel, and file an incident stub within an hour. Break-glass sessions expire after 20 minutes and all actions are audited. To open the console in this mode, enter the standing recovery passphrase recorded below.

recovery phrase for fajeg-kawep: druix-gorius-briax-ulaeth-fraox-lammir-pelox-jormir-pelwyn-julir

Leadership Review Briefing — Sale of the Corval Logistics Unit

Quick orientation before your first review, Ines: we've been shopping the Corval logistics unit since spring, and interest is stronger than expected. Two serious suitors, one lowball. The team's morale is holding, mostly because we've kept things quiet. Numbers are in the data room; Farrah can walk you through them. The part you can't repeat outside this room is below.

internal memo for yajep-kawif: Project Gilion slips by two quarters because of the tooling delay.